Understanding Sensitive, Aging Skin: What Makes It Unique


When skin moves past 40, its rhythm shifts. Oil production slows, cell turnover stretches out, and the outer layer loses some of its firm organization. Areas that once felt balanced start to feel tight, reactive, or oddly rough and shiny at the same time. This is where Natural Skincare For Sensitive Skin must work with the skin's slower pace instead of pushing against it.


The skin barrier, that thin protective wall of lipids and cells, becomes less dense and more fragile. Tiny gaps form more easily, so moisture slips away and irritants walk in. Skin that tolerated fragrance or strong acids in earlier years now stings, reddens, or flakes. Effective Skincare To Support Skin Barrier respects this vulnerability and feeds that barrier instead of stripping it.


With age, the deeper layers also change. Collagen and elastin fibers loosen, and the fat padding under the surface thins. Fine lines etch in around the eyes and mouth first, then deepen into wrinkles where expressions repeat. This is the stage when women begin searching for Natural Anti Aging Skincare Products or Natural Skincare To Reduce Wrinkles, hoping for softening without the burning or peeling that harsher formulas can bring.


Dryness now carries a different weight. It is not only a lack of water; it is a lack of the rich, nourishing oils that once sealed that water inside. That is why the Best Natural Moisturizers For Aging Skin tend to pair water-binding ingredients with lipid-rich plant butters and oils. When chosen well, they cushion the skin instead of leaving a greasy film on top.


In this season of life, sensitivity also shows as uneven tone, lingering redness, and a tight feeling after cleansing. Harsh foaming washes and aggressive exfoliants scratch at an already thin barrier. Gentle Skincare For Sensitive Skin uses milder surfactants, soft cloths, and shorter ingredient lists. Every step asks, Will this calm or will this provoke?


Because the barrier is so central, Soothing Ingredients For Sensitive Skin and other Calming Natural Skincare Ingredients become more than a nice extra; they guide the entire routine. When you think about How To Choose Natural Skincare Products, the question is no longer just, Is this natural? but Is this gentle enough for thinner, drier, slower-to-heal skin? That is the heart of thoughtful Natural Skincare For Aging Skin and the reason every ingredient deserves a closer look. 


Decoding Labels: How to Identify Genuine Natural Ingredients That Soothe and Nourish


Those long ingredient panels hold more truth than any green leaf printed on the front of a bottle. When you weigh Natural Skincare For Sensitive Skin or Natural Skincare For Aging Skin, the back label is where you listen first.


Start with the first five ingredients. They make up most of what touches your face. Water often leads, which is fine, but you want to see soothing plant extracts and oils follow, not a wall of cheap fillers.


Reading Beyond The Front Claims

Words like "natural" or "organic" on the front are not guarantees. Turn the product over and check for long, perfume-style names, intense colorants, or heavy solvent lists crowding the top half of the panel. Those often work against Gentle Skincare For Sensitive Skin.


Shorter lists tend to behave better on reactive, mature skin. When you already live with dryness, redness, or eczema history, a crowded label can signal more chances for irritation.


Plant Ingredients That Calm and Cushion

Certain botanicals earn their place near the top of formulas meant as Soothing Ingredients For Sensitive Skin. They bring quiet relief instead of drama.

  • Aloe vera leaf juice or gel gives light hydration and a cooling touch for tight, flushed areas.
  • Calendula extract or oil soothes fragile patches and supports surface repair when the barrier feels scratched.
  • Arnica is often used at low levels to comfort tenderness and visible redness, especially along the cheeks.
  • Non-comedogenic plant oils such as jojoba, squalane from olives, marula, or rosehip feed lipids without a heavy, pore-clogging blanket.

These are the quiet workhorses in many Natural Anti Aging Skincare Products. They hydrate, soften, and shield without the sting that more aggressive actives may bring. For the Best Natural Moisturizers For Aging Skin, look for a pairing of humectants like glycerin or aloe with these oils to build Skincare To Support Skin Barrier.


Ingredients That Often Provoke Sensitive, Aging Skin

Right beside the gentle names, you will find the usual troublemakers. Flag them, especially when they sit high in the list.

  • Fragrance or parfum, even from natural sources, often irritates thin, dry skin and can trigger flushing.
  • Harsh drying alcohols (denatured alcohol, SD alcohol) evaporate fast and pull moisture from an already compromised barrier.
  • Strong essential oils like citrus, peppermint, or eucalyptus can feel lively on younger skin yet bite on older, reactive complexions.
  • Heavy silicones are not always harmful, but when they dominate the top of the list they tend to sit on the surface instead of feeding it.

When you look at How To Choose Natural Skincare Products through this lens, the label starts to sort itself. Calming Natural Skincare Ingredients rise to the top, while flashy claims lose their grip. That is where Natural Skincare To Reduce Wrinkles begins to align with comfort: fewer irritants, more quiet, nourishing plants doing steady work in the background. 


The Role of Soothing, Plant-Based Ingredients in Supporting Skin Barrier and Reducing Redness


When I first turned toward plant-based formulas for my own eczema and later for aging skin, the change came from one quiet shift: trading harsh, fast-acting agents for slow, lipid-rich botanicals that feed the barrier. The outer layer stopped feeling like thin paper and began to act again like a living shield.


How Plant Oils Rebuild a Fragile Barrier


The lipids in the barrier are not random. They follow a pattern of ceramides, cholesterol, and fatty acids arranged like tiles and mortar. With age and repeated irritation, gaps appear in that pattern. Certain Amazonian oils and other unrefined plant oils bring back the missing building blocks.


Oils rich in omega-3 and omega-6 fatty acids slip into those gaps and soften that stiff, dry feeling. Oleic and linoleic acids help restore flexibility so the surface stretches instead of cracking. That is where Natural Skincare For Sensitive Skin begins to feel less like a bandage and more like quiet repair.


For Natural Skincare For Aging Skin, this steady replenishing of lipids also means fewer new fine lines caused by chronic dryness. When the barrier holds moisture, the surface looks smoother, and foundation no longer gathers in tiny creases as easily.


Botanical Extracts That Calm Heat and Redness


Redness in sensitive, mature skin often reflects low-grade inflammation sitting just under the surface. Gentle, plant-based extracts do not numb that response; they guide it back down.


Many leaves, barks, and roots hold natural anti-inflammatory compounds such as flavonoids and plant sterols. These molecules signal overactive skin cells to ease their chemical "alarm," which lessens flushing and that hot, prickly sensation. This is the quiet science behind Calming Natural Skincare Ingredients.


Soothing Ingredients For Sensitive Skin often combine these extracts with hydrating agents like glycerin or aloe. Water-binding humectants draw moisture toward the upper layers, while the botanicals steady the surface. That pairing supports Skincare To Support Skin Barrier on two fronts: more water inside and less irritation pushing it out.


Antioxidants, Elasticity, and Texture Over Time


Oxidative stress is another quiet thief in aging skin. Sun, pollution, and past inflammation leave reactive molecules that chip away at collagen and elastin. Plant-based antioxidants step in here. Many Amazon rainforest botanicals carry dense pigment or a rich, deep hue; those colors often signal a high content of protective compounds.


Antioxidants neutralize these unstable molecules before they damage supportive fibers. Over time, that protection preserves firmness and helps Natural Skincare To Reduce Wrinkles work in a gentler way. Skin does not change overnight, but it resists further sagging and textural roughness.


For Natural Anti Aging Skincare Products meant for reactive complexions, this balance matters. You gain some smoothing and softening without the sting of strong acids or aggressive retinoids. Texture shifts gradually: rough patches feel less raised, and the surface gains a quiet suppleness.


Working Synergistically, Not in Isolation


When plant oils, botanical extracts, and antioxidants stay together in one formula, they behave less like individual stars and more like a small support team. Oils seal in hydration and provide comfort. Extracts ease redness and visible irritation. Antioxidants guard the deeper structure from daily stress.


This layered approach is at the heart of Gentle Skincare For Sensitive Skin and the reason Natural Skincare For Aging Skin often feels "right" when formulas lean on these complex botanicals instead of single, aggressive actives. Among Natural Anti Aging Skincare Products, the Best Natural Moisturizers For Aging Skin tend to respect this synergy: a base of barrier-building oils, a thread of calming plant extracts, and a steady supply of antioxidants working quietly underneath. 


Avoiding Common Pitfalls: Ingredients and Formulations That Can Harm Sensitive, Aging Skin


When I began sorting through "natural" labels for my own reactive, maturing skin, the biggest surprises were not the synthetic chemicals. The real shocks were the plant-based products that left my face tight, flushed, and rough because the formulas never accounted for a thinning barrier.


Harsh Cleansers That Strip The Barrier

The first trap often hides in foaming cleansers. Strong sulfates such as sodium lauryl sulfate create a dense lather but pull away lipids and natural moisturizing factors. On skin already short on oils, that strip leaves micro-cracks that sting with even gentle serums. For Natural Skincare For Sensitive Skin, look for milder surfactants and cream or gel textures that rinse clean without a squeaky feel.


Scrubs with sharp grains or fruit pits rub at an already fragile surface. Over time, this friction keeps the barrier in a constant state of repair instead of quiet maintenance.


Fragrance and Sensitizing "Natural" Additions


Another common pitfall is fragrance. "Parfum," "fragrance," or even heavy essential oil blends often irritate thin, dry complexions. Natural does not equal gentle. Citrus, mint, and eucalyptus oils can be potent triggers, especially along the cheeks and neck. For Gentle Skincare For Sensitive Skin, fragrance-free formulas or those with very low, well-tolerated aromatic components are safer choices.


Colorants and perfuming extracts used purely for sensory appeal add extra burden without helping the skin. Mature faces with a history of eczema or redness often react to these stacked extras.


Drying Alcohols and Occlusive Films


Alcohols deserve a closer eye. Small amounts of fatty alcohols like cetyl or cetearyl usually support texture. The problem lies with denatured alcohol or SD alcohol high on the list. These evaporate fast and pull moisture from the surface, leaving tightness and fine lines more etched. Natural Skincare For Aging Skin that relies on these for a "weightless" feel often backfires a few weeks in.


Heavy, pore-clogging oils and waxes are another hidden issue. Thick mineral oils, certain butters in excess, or heavy silicones layered at the top of a formula sit on the surface like plastic wrap. They may give instant slip but trap sweat and debris, leading to bumps and dullness instead of the softening you expect from Natural Anti Aging Skincare Products.


When "Natural" Still Misses the Mark


Even plant-based formulas go wrong when they chase fast results. High levels of strong essential oils, aggressive fruit acids, or spice extracts feel active but often trigger redness in skin past 40. Long ingredient lists crammed with trends leave more room for conflict with your barrier.


Thoughtful How To Choose Natural Skincare Products habits favor non-toxic, fragrance-free, and gentle blends with short, readable labels. For Natural Skincare To Reduce Wrinkles and Best Natural Moisturizers For Aging Skin, the safest formulas lead with water, humectants, and balanced plant oils, while potential irritants stay low or off the panel. That is how Natural Skincare For Sensitive Skin supports repair instead of forcing your complexion to recover from each product you apply. 


Crafting a Natural Skincare Routine That Respects Sensitive, Aging Skin


When skin stays reactive and dry past 40, the routine matters as much as the products. Natural Skincare For Sensitive Skin works best when each step keeps the barrier settled and moisturized instead of chasing instant results.


Morning: Quiet Protection


On waking, cleanse lightly. If the face feels clean from the night before, rinse with lukewarm water or use a small amount of a low-foam cream or gel cleanser. The goal is to lift sweat and product film without stripping oils.


Follow with a hydrating toner or essence. Look for aloe, glycerin, or gentle plant waters that lay down a thin veil of moisture. Pat, do not rub. This anchors water in the upper layers and prepares the surface for Natural Anti Aging Skincare Products.


Next, apply a simple serum only if needed. For Natural Skincare To Reduce Wrinkles on sensitive faces, choose formulas centered on antioxidants and soothing botanicals rather than high-acid blends.


Seal everything with one of the Best Natural Moisturizers For Aging Skin, built around balanced plant oils and butters. This step is your daily Skincare To Support Skin Barrier, keeping the surface supple and less reactive throughout the day.


Evening: Repair and Replenish


Night is when Natural Skincare For Aging Skin does its quiet repair work. Remove makeup and sunscreen with a gentle cleanse, using soft cloths and minimal friction. Double cleansing is only useful if you wear long-wear makeup or heavier sunscreen; keep the second cleanse mild.


Layer hydration again with a toner or light lotion. When skin feels rough or pulled, a few drops of a bland, plant-based oil pressed over damp skin add cushioning without crowding the pores.


This is often the place for a focused treatment oil or serum if you use one. Keep the formula simple: calming extracts, barrier-supporting oils, and antioxidants rather than long lists of actives. Finish with your moisturizer, giving a slightly richer layer than in the morning to offset overnight water loss.


Patch Testing Without Drama


When adding new Gentle Skincare For Sensitive Skin, patch testing protects you from surprises. Choose one product at a time. Place a small amount along the jawline or behind the ear once daily for several days. Watch for stinging, heat, or new roughness before moving it onto the whole face.


If the test spot stays calm, fold the product into either the morning or evening routine, not both at once. This slow approach respects thin, easily stressed skin and allows you to judge whether those Calming Natural Skincare Ingredients are offering comfort rather than conflict.


Over weeks, consistency with this simple rhythm - cleanse, hydrate, treat only where needed, then cushion - lets Natural Skincare For Sensitive Skin and Natural Skincare For Aging Skin work with the skin's natural pace instead of against it.
